About this hotel
Located next to the Stadium of Light, the home of Sunderland Football Club, Hilton Garden Inn is located 15 minutes' walk from Sunderland city center and 5 minutes' drive from the sandy beaches of Roker and Seaburn.

Great location, reasonably priced and good food.
The location was the main reason I booked the Hotel and the price was very reasonable compared to other hotels in the area. The room was very tidy and facilities excellent. The bar was well stocked, although I did not stay for an evening meal so cannot comment on that. Breakfast quality and range was very good too, although you had to ask for fried eggs.
There were no signs for where to park. After driving round the hotel I had to park in the disabled parking outside the front of the hotel to go in and ask. Parking was in the Blue Car park opposite the hotel (for those that are travelling from now on). While I was there (for one night), I advised four other drivers where to park who stopped me to ask. This could be cleared up by putting a sign up at the front of the hotel.

Great hotel
The location was convenient for me and easy to find. My room was very clean and had everything you'd expect, and the fridge came in handy. They do have a shop where you can buy cereal, microwave meals (you can heat them there and then), snacks, hot and cold drinks along with essentials. It's a bit expensive, but a service I've not come across before in a hotel. This also means there's no expectation that you're going to use the on-site restaurant, so having this facility is a great idea. I had 1 meal in the restaurant, it was very good and reasonably priced.
The staff were super helpful, friendly, and very attentive. I'd definitely recommend it.
Not a big issue, but you have to park in the stadium car park over the road, so be aware if you have lots of luggage. It might be worth checking for upcoming matches as I would expect the car park could get pretty full.
